Hello, I am busy trying to get a brandnew Epson Perfection 3490 PHOTO at work under SANE.
I am running on Debian unstable, scanimage (sane-backends) 1.0.18; backend version 1.0.18. One of the problems with this scanner are the many contradictory messages, which sometimes say that it is possible to make it work, sometimes it seems other people have the same problem, but it never seems clear what the real solution to the problem is. One extra problem is that the proprietary parts of the system are only distributed as rpms. Currently, I have my system configured for the epkowa driver. After testing the system also under Windows XP, I have come to the conclusion that the problem sits somewhere in the uploading of the firmware file /usr/share/sane/epkowa/esfw52.bin. The epkowa.conf file is configured to find this one, and it is available, but when running SANE_DEBUG_EPKOWA=128 scanimage I get the following messages as part of the output : [epkowa] sane_init, ># Change to the fully qualified filename of your firmware file, if< [epkowa] sane_init, ># firmware upload is needed by the scanner< [epkowa] sane_init, >firmware /usr/share/sane/epkowa/esfw52.bin< [epkowa] attach_one(firmware /usr/share/sane/epkowa/esfw52.bin) [epkowa] EPKOWA SANE Backend 1.0.18 - 2006-05-22 [epkowa] attach(firmware /usr/share/sane/epkowa/esfw52.bin, 1) [epkowa] attach: opening firmware /usr/share/sane/epkowa/esfw52.bin [epkowa] attach: open failed: Invalid argument These are its ownership and access modes. -rw-r--r-- 1 root root 64000 2006-06-20 21:49 /usr/share/sane/epkowa/esfw52.bin The following step would have been that I compiled the sane software myself, and adding more messages, but before I do this I would like to know if there are other people with the same scanner, and if they have succeeded in getting it to work ?
